Safety
When selecting a cot you need to consider certain factors. It's important that you choose a cot which meets UK safety standards. You can check by reading the descriptions of the product on the site of the manufacturer or by looking over the main specifications under each product.
You should also ensure that your cot is away from obvious hazards, such as electrical wires or mirrors. These can pose a risk of strangulation for your baby. Keep the cot far away from heat sources such as radiators and direct sunlight. Don't put the cot in close proximity to blinds or curtains because they could be taken down by your baby and can cause suffocation danger.
Another thing to look out for when buying a cot bed solid wood is the kind of wood used in the construction of it. If you are able, select a wooden cot made of solid wood bed cot. It's much sturdier and will last longer than a cot made of composite materials or particle board. The sharp teeth of your child can easily scratch and scratch the latter types of cots.

It is essential to verify that a used cot is up-to-date and meets the current safety standards. Older cots might have been painted with lead paint that is harmful to babies. If you're planning on using an older cot, take it down and paint it using a non-toxic paint.
Check that the bars of the cot do not extend more than 95mm apart. Larger gaps can trap your child's arms or head. Remove any stickers or other items from the cot that could pose as an choking hazard.
